What online proposal software for accounting does and why it matters

Online proposal software for accounting combines proposal creation, approval workflows, and electronic signature capabilities into a single digital process tailored to finance and accounting practices. It centralizes client proposals, fee schedules, and engagement letters while enforcing version control and standardized templates. For accounting teams, the software reduces manual routing, captures signer intent, and stores signed records with time stamps and metadata, enabling clearer billing setups and audit-ready documentation. Adoption can streamline client onboarding, reduce turnaround time, and support compliance with U.S. electronic signature laws and recordkeeping expectations.

Common challenges when moving proposals online

  • Ensuring client identity in remote signings without adding friction to the approval process.
  • Mapping legacy paper workflows into digital steps while keeping compliance intact.
  • Maintaining consistent templates and fee schedules across multiple partners and offices.
  • Retaining and indexing signed proposals for audit and historical billing reconciliation.

Core features to look for in online proposal software for accounting

Select software that combines reliable eSignature functionality with template management, authentication options, and audit-ready records tailored to accounting workflows.

Template Library

Centralized, version-controlled templates for engagement letters, fee schedules, and NDAs with variable fields to reduce drafting errors and ensure policy compliance.

Role-Based Workflows

Configurable approval routing that supports multi-step internal reviews, partner approvals, and conditional logic to match firm governance and sign-off requirements.

Audit Trail

Tamper-evident logs capturing signer events, timestamps, and IP addresses to establish intent and preserve an evidentiary record for audits and disputes.

Authentication Options

Multiple signer authentication methods including email verification, SMS codes, and knowledge-based authentication where required for higher assurance.

Document Retention

Flexible retention and archival settings with exportable signed documents to meet firm policies and regulatory obligations for historical records.

Integrations

Connectors for CRM, cloud storage, accounting systems, and document editors to synchronize client data and reduce manual re-entry between systems.

Best practices for secure and accurate online accounting proposals

Adopt consistent template governance, strong signer authentication, and clear retention policies to mitigate risk and maintain auditability for engagements.

Maintain standardized, version-controlled templates across the firm
Use centralized template management with controlled editing rights so engagement terms remain consistent and authorized language is enforced across all partner offices to reduce contract disputes and ensure regulatory compliance.
Apply appropriate signer authentication based on risk
Select authentication strength proportional to the transaction, using multi-factor or identity-proofing for high-value or regulated agreements while balancing user convenience for routine approvals.
Keep a complete, tamper-evident audit trail for every transaction
Ensure each signed proposal records timestamps, signer IP data, and a cryptographic signature record so the firm can demonstrate intent and the chain of custody during audits or client inquiries.
Document retention and export processes should be documented
Define retention schedules, export procedures, and backup locations to preserve historical proposals for billing reconciliation and regulatory inspections while ensuring data portability.
